Symphony No. 9 is the ninth symphony by German composer Ludwig van Beethoven, completed in 1824. The work combines large-scale orchestral writing with vocal soloists and a chorus in its final movement, exemplifying Beethoven's late-period innovations in structure and harmonic language and marking a notable expansion of the symphonic form.
